**Leadership Review Briefing — Logistics Provider Change**

For sales leads: effective next quarter, distribution moves from Tarvick Freight to Osmundo Logistics. The change reduces average delivery times by two days across the Kelbrook corridor and cuts per-shipment costs by 6%. Customer-facing commitments remain unchanged during transition. Escalation paths will be circulated separately. Please read the following note before client conversations.

board note of kafof-yahag: Druaelox Foods plans to raise the Holwyn list price by 35 percent in July.

**Action item (PM-214, Coldvault archival):** Automate archiving of cold storage buckets older than the retention cutoff. Manual sweeps missed two regions last quarter and blew the storage budget. Owner: infra rotation. Sweep cadence, batch size, and age thresholds must be config-driven, not hardcoded, so on-call can tune under load. Dry-run mode required before first prod run. Proposed defaults for review at sync are below.

limits module of fahog-kahop:
CAPS = {
    "fraeth": 189,
    "drumir": 842,
}

Quick heads-up on Pinwheel UI versioning: we cut a minor release every sprint, and anything touching component props needs a changeset file in the PR. No changeset, no merge — the bot will nag you. Majors are rare and go through the design council first. The full policy, with examples of what counts as breaking, lives on the internal page below.

wiki page, bahip-yahip: https://grafana.qirvanlabs.corp/browse/display/projects/cc3a1b9dbfc9

Flagging config drift in the Brindlefox crash-report pipeline before you review PR 218. The ingest workers in the Osterby cluster are running an older symbolication batch size and a shorter retention window than what the repo declares, so crash groups from the Pocketloom mobile app are splitting inconsistently. The PR assumes the declared values, which means tests pass locally but will misbehave once deployed. Please review with the actual deployed state in mind. For reference, the live values currently in effect are as follows.

deployment values, yagef-yawip:
ELIOX_PIN=5303
ELIOX_METRICS_HOST=metrics.eliox.paliqworks.corp
ELIOX_LOG_LEVEL=error
ELIOX_TENANT=praiel